Output 2604f69c90c64ce9606eeaa53b1b626fd80ebe4a78a2cd22c89fec018a949151:0

value
1849721
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 567ce65198f8a3015a4edf0d38087b11d376cba9 OP_EQUALVERIFY OP_CHECKSIG
address
18tJjgQqhT1Sg2HBuu5fdaHu5LsGDuEef3
transaction
2604f69c90c64ce9606eeaa53b1b626fd80ebe4a78a2cd22c89fec018a949151
confirmations
350568
spent
true